The cryptocurrency ecosystem, once hailed as a bastion of decentralization and financial autonomy, now faces a paradox: its very attributes-irreversible transactions, pseudonymity, and global accessibility-make it a prime target for cybercriminals. In 2025, the rise of malware-as-a-service (MaaS) platforms like SantaStealer has amplified these risks, exposing critical gaps in endpoint security, multi-factor authentication (MFA), and blockchain forensics. For investors, this crisis presents a compelling case for strategic capital allocation into firms addressing these vulnerabilities.
